Blue Valley West was the 57-46 winner over St. James Academy when they last played one another back in January, but their luck changed this time around. The Blue Valley West Jaguars fell 61-53 to the St. James Academy Thunder on Tuesday. The loss was a bit of a surprise, as the Jaguars came into the match with a sizable advantage in MaxPreps' Kansas basketball rankings (they are ranked 18th, while the Thunder are ranked 66th).
Jacob Fratzel was a one-man wrecking crew for St. James Academy as he went 5-for-10 to rack up 17 points and seven assists. The dominant performance gave Fratzel a new career-high in points. Francis Menghini was another key player, going 5-for-11 en route to 12 points.
This is the second loss in a row for Blue Valley West and nudges their season record down to 9-7. As for St. James Academy, they now have a winning record of 8-7.
